<strong>Introducing the next generation of AWS Resilience Hub for generative AI-based SRE resilience journey (4 minute read)</strong>
</span>
</a>
<br>
<br>
<span style="font-family: "Helvetica Neue", Helvetica, Arial, Verdana, sans-serif;">
AWS has launched the next generation of Resilience Hub, introducing an organization-wide system that helps Site Reliability Engineers set consistent resilience goals across hundreds of applications using AI-powered failure mode analysis, dependency discovery, and modular policies with targets like 99.95% availability SLOs. The service is now generally available in AWS commercial regions with a new service-based pricing model that includes two free failure mode assessments per month, and it integrates with AWS Organizations to let teams evaluate resilience from a single delegated administrator account.

<strong>Announcing Rust 1.96.0 (3 minute read)</strong>
</span>
</a>
<br>
<br>
<span style="font-family: "Helvetica Neue", Helvetica, Arial, Verdana, sans-serif;">
Rust 1.96.0 stabilizes new core::range types that implement IntoIterator instead of Iterator, allowing range values to be Copy and making them easier to store inside lightweight structs like spans and slice accessors. The release also adds assert_matches! and debug_assert_matches! for pattern-based assertions with better failure output, tightens WebAssembly linking by treating undefined symbols as errors by default, and fixes two Cargo vulnerabilities affecting third-party registries while leaving crates.io users unaffected.

<strong>How ACR Artifact Cache Handles Multi-Arch Images: What Gets Cached and When Webhooks Fire (9 minute read)</strong>
</span>
</a>
<br>
<br>
<span style="font-family: "Helvetica Neue", Helvetica, Arial, Verdana, sans-serif;">
Azure Container Registry Artifact Cache stores the full manifest list but only the requested architecture manifest, triggering asynchronous copy where subsequent pulls stop proxying to upstream once complete. A single-platform multi-arch pull emits three push webhooks, and the completion push event indicates local caching and storage charge initiation.

<strong>ISO 27001 on AWS: Building Compliance Into the Architecture (7 minute read)</strong>
</span>
</a>
<br>
<br>
<span style="font-family: "Helvetica Neue", Helvetica, Arial, Verdana, sans-serif;">
An ISO 27001 certification effort at a Terraform-first AWS startup required turning infrastructure, access control, encryption, monitoring, and vulnerability management into code so audit evidence could be generated directly from Git and production systems. Compliance shifted from documentation to embedded engineering practices, with Security Hub metrics and automated pipelines used as measurable proof of control effectiveness.

<strong>MarkItDown (GitHub Repo)</strong>
</span>
</a>
<br>
<br>
<span style="font-family: "Helvetica Neue", Helvetica, Arial, Verdana, sans-serif;">
Microsoft has released MarkItDown, an open-source Python utility that converts various file formats (including PDF, Word, PowerPoint, and Excel) into Markdown for use with large language models and text analysis. The tool requires Python 3.10 or higher and focuses on preserving document structure like headings, lists, and tables while being token-efficient, with optional features including OCR support through plugins and integration with Azure's Content Understanding service for higher-quality conversions.

<strong>The Silent Failure of Reliability Metrics at Scale: Lessons Learned from a Decade of Broken Metrics (8 minute read)</strong>
</span>
</a>
<br>
<br>
<span style="font-family: "Helvetica Neue", Helvetica, Arial, Verdana, sans-serif;">
Reliability metrics and SLIs gradually lose accuracy as systems evolve, with broadened scopes and shifting semantics causing green dashboards to mask real issues. Improving fidelity requires bounded instrumentation, explicit metrics, and strong correlation to prevent misleading operational confidence.

<strong>AI agent at the wheel: How an attacker used LLMs to move from a CVE to an internal database in 4 pivots (7 minute read)</strong>
</span>
</a>
<br>
<br>
<span style="font-family: "Helvetica Neue", Helvetica, Arial, Verdana, sans-serif;">
The Sysdig Threat Research Team observed what appears to be the first documented AI agent-driven cyberattack on May 10, where an attacker exploited a marimo notebook vulnerability (CVE-2026-39987) and used a large language model to autonomously navigate from initial access through AWS credentials to exfiltrating an entire PostgreSQL database in under two minutes. Four key signatures pointed to real-time AI composition rather than pre-scripted automation: the agent dumped a non-existent "credential" table based on schema assumptions, left a Chinese-language internal monologue comment mid-attack, used distinctively AI-formatted commands with separators and bounded captures, and dynamically chained outputs from one command as inputs to the nextβall while spreading requests across multiple Cloudflare Workers IPs to evade detection.

<strong>Legacy Image Provider to Cloudflare Images: Traffic Estimation and Safe Rollout (5 minute read)</strong>
</span>
</a>
<br>
<br>
<span style="font-family: "Helvetica Neue", Helvetica, Arial, Verdana, sans-serif;">
Migration to Cloudflare Images preserved legacy URLs by running dual paths and using Cloudflare edge origin overrides with S3 host-header HTTPS while validating image quality, compression, and egress cost, and executing a canary rollout with prefix purging and traffic ramp.

<strong>Slack AI: The Path to Multi-Cloud (8 minute read)</strong>
</span>
</a>
<br>
<br>
<span style="font-family: "Helvetica Neue", Helvetica, Arial, Verdana, sans-serif;">
Slack evolved its AI infrastructure through four phases over three years, migrating from AWS SageMaker to Bedrock and eventually to a multi-cloud architecture spanning AWS and Google Cloud Platform by early 2026 to access best-in-class models while maintaining enterprise security and avoiding vendor lock-in.
